A Clew of Worms is a captivating and somewhat unusual collective noun phrase used to describe a gathering or group of worms. The term clew refers to a ball or tangle of thread or yarn, often used in knitting or winding fibers together. Similarly, when applied to worms, this peculiar phrase symbolizes the somewhat intricate nature of their intertwining bodies as they wiggle and move. Together, these small and slender creatures come together to form what is known as a clew of worms. Gently burrowing through soil and enriching it as they wriggle along, a clew of worms plays a fundamental role in maintaining a healthy ecosystem. Their tireless efforts aerate the ground, enhancing its fertility and enabling the growth of vegetation. This interdependence refreshes the earth, establishing a symbiotic connection between soil, plants, and worms in the intricate balance of nature's harmony.
